Удалить неактивного пользователя из группы учетных записей службы Team Foundation - PullRequest
1 голос
/ 31 января 2020

Я знаю, что мы можем добавлять / удалять пользователей для группы учетных записей службы Team Foundation, используя команду TFSSecurity

, например - tfssecurity / g- "[TEAM FOUNDATION] \ Учетные записи службы Team Foundation" n: DOMAIN \ username / сервер: https://tfs.mycompanydomain.com/tfs

Когда я пытаюсь удалить неактивного пользователя (пользователь AD вышел из организации), я получаю сообщение об ошибке: Идентификация не может быть разрешена.

Как можно удалить неактивного пользователя из группы «Учетные записи службы Team Foundation». Любая помощь будет принята с благодарностью.

TFS версия: 2017

1 Ответ

1 голос
/ 03 февраля 2020

Поскольку этот пользователь неактивен (пользователь AD покинул организацию).

Пожалуйста, выполните команду tfssecurity /imx “username” /collection:url, затем просмотрите результат, чтобы проверить, существует ли этот пользователь в каких группах в вашей коллекции. Убедитесь, что вы удалили этого пользователя из всех групп TFS.

Если вы также не можете удалить его из другой группы. Вы можете попытаться использовать идентификатор пользователя вместо имени домена.

tfssecurity /g- "[TEAM FOUNDATION]\Team Foundation Service Accounts" n:userID /server:https://tfs.mycompanydomain.com/tfs

Идентификатор пользователя хранится в базе данных Tfs_Configuration. Если вы хотите узнать свой идентификатор, вы можете попросить администратора TFS проверить таблицу [dbo].[tbl_Identity], чтобы получить свой идентификатор пользователя.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...